You are responsible for every role, when you do dungeons or heroics.
Most people drive with the tank.
You need to position the mob and worry about its facing.
The healer is next most important.
You'll generally heal by assisting the mob, or by repeater region (click) healing, or by toon specific heal macro's.
The toon specific work well, in that you can control who gets the heal, but its a lot of macros and keybinds, and only works for your group.
The assist heals are probably the best as far as macros to heal go.
If your software broadcasts mouse clicks easily (IS Boxer or HKN), click healing with an addon like Vuhdo or Grid + Clique or Healbot is by far the best healing.
Your dps is the easy part.
Position them somewhere for the fight.
And spam your key.
In some fights you'll have to move them out of puddles of goo.
In other fights, you'll heal through crap and just burn the boss down.
Youtube videos of boxers show decent strategies for various fights.
Any of the software options will work as far as boxing goes.
I started with Keyclone, and used it fine for most of my boxing career.
I really like IS Boxer -- instant PiP swaps, mouse broadcasting, repeater region heals etc.
But you can macro everything for a 5-man group.
If you're good at editing scripts, check out HotKeyNet.
If you want a much easier interface, go with IS Boxer ($10 for 90 days, $36 per year)
Either of these, seem to be the most powerful/flexible of the software options.
